How is the noise level in the 2010 or later Cascadias??? I know they have cab insulation but can you get additional stuff done to further
quiet the ride and especially road vibration and the low drone frequencies that come off the engine and frame..?? I think 9 out of 10
drivers dont really know what level of noise can take damage their hearing in a few months and it doesnt come back.
The fatigue issue is on top of that. What have some of you done to silence the sound levels??

Like any truck,it depends how it was ordered. The good sound/insulation package is about 800.00. Not many fleets are going to go past the standard one.
My '13 & '14's are very quiet. An '11 with 430K on it is still quiet inside.mje Thanks this. -
freigtliners are concidered noisy, but cascadia is much better the century class.
anyway, cabin noise is an truck price issue. Volvo trucks are with made of steel cabs with many matts. We used to put sound damping mats in old international 9800 and it was so quiet and warm in winter.
Cascadia aerodinamics are much better. less noise from air streams. -
cascadia's with the extra winter insulation package are very quiet least in 2009 they were
